import glob
import nltk
from flet import *
from pathlib import Path
import platform
from PIL import Image as PILImage
import logging
from datetime import date
import os
import sys
import threading
from collections import defaultdict
from functools import wraps
from nltk.tokenize import word_tokenize
from nltk.corpus import stopwords
import shutil
# Configure logging
logging.basicConfig(
level=logging.INFO,
format='%(asctime)s - %(levelname)s - %(message)s',
filename='sooraj.log'
)
# Memoize decorator
def memoize(func):
cache = {}
@wraps(func)
def wrapper(*args, **kwargs):
key = (args, tuple(kwargs.items()))
if key not in cache: cache[key] = func(*args, **kwargs)
return cache[key]
return wrapper
# Search Index Class
class SearchIndex:
@memoize
def __init__(self):
self.index = defaultdict(list)
self.file_contents = {}
self.lock = threading.Lock()
@memoize
def add_file(self, file_path):
try:
print(f"Adding file to index: {file_path}")
with open(file_path, 'r', encoding='utf-8') as f:
content = f.read()
print(f"Read content length: {len(content)}")
print(f"Content preview: {content[:100]}")
words = self._process_text(content)
with self.lock:
for word in words:
self.index[word].append(file_path)
self.file_contents[file_path] = content
print(f"Added file to index: {file_path}")
except Exception as e:
print(f"Error indexing {file_path}: {str(e)}")
logging.error(f"Error indexing {file_path}: {e}")
@memoize
def _process_text(self, text):
text = text.lower()
words = word_tokenize(text)
stop_words = set(stopwords.words('english'))
return [word for word in words if word not in stop_words]
@memoize
def search(self, query):
query_words = self._process_text(query)
results = defaultdict(int)
print(f"Searching for words: {query_words}")
for word in query_words:
matching_files = self.index.get(word, [])
print(f"Found {len(matching_files)} files for word: {word}")
for file_path in matching_files:
results[file_path] += 1
sorted_results = sorted(results.items(), key=lambda x: x[1], reverse=True)
print(f"Search results: {sorted_results}")
return sorted_results
# Search Algorithm Class
class Search:
@memoize
def __init__(self, search_index):
self.search_index = search_index
@memoize
def search_algorithm(self, query):
results = self.search_index.search(query)
ranked_results = []
for file_path, _ in results:
content = self.search_index.file_contents[file_path]
rank = self.rank(query, content)
ranked_results.append((file_path, content, rank))
# Sort results by rank in descending order
ranked_results.sort(key=lambda x: x[2], reverse=True)
# Return only file_path and content, removing the rank
return [(file_path, content) for file_path, content, _ in ranked_results]
@memoize
def rank(self, query, content):
rank = 0
for word in content.lower():
if word in query.lower():
rank += 1
return rank
